Investigators are interested in whether a new diet lowers total cholesterol in a group of individuals. They take a sample of 31 participants on the new diet. They know that the mean cholesterol level of the general population (ยต) is 200 mg/dL, but they do not have information on the standard deviation of the population. The mean total cholesterol level in their sample of participants is 196 mg/dL and their sample has a standard deviation of 8 mg/dL. Your research question of interest is: Does the population of people on a new diet have a different mean cholesterol level than the general population? You will use the information above for several of the following questions.
Use the data above examining the research question of interest: "Does the population of people on a new diet have a different mean cholesterol level than the general population?" What is the t-statistic associated with your test? (rounded to the nearest hundredth) Select one: A. -2.03 B. 1.56 C. -2.78 D. -3.48 E. -1.27
